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: -
Total Time: 15 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 8 servings
Ingredients
- 1 pre-made graham cracker crust
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1 cup lemon curd
- 1/2 cup cream cheese, softened
- 1/4 cup powdered sugar
- Fresh lemon slices (for garnish)
Instructions
- Remove the cream cheese from the refrigerator and let it soften at room temperature for about 15 minutes to ensure smooth mixing.
- In a large mixing bowl, use an electric mixer to beat the softened cream cheese until it becomes smooth and creamy, with no visible lumps.
- Add the powdered sugar to the cream cheese and continue mixing until fully incorporated and the mixture is light and fluffy.
- Gently fold in the lemon curd, stirring carefully to create an even, smooth consistency without deflating the mixture.
- In a separate clean bowl, whip the heavy cream using an electric mixer until stiff peaks form, which typically takes about 3-4 minutes.
- Carefully fold the whipped cream into the lemon cream cheese mixture, using a spatula and making gentle folding motions to maintain the airy texture.
- Transfer the creamy lemon filling into the pre-made graham cracker crust, spreading it evenly with a spatula and smoothing the top.
- Refrigerate the pie for at least 4 hours or overnight to allow it to set and develop a firm, creamy texture.
- Before serving, garnish with fresh lemon slices and optionally add a light dusting of powdered sugar on top.
- Slice and serve chilled, keeping any leftover pie refrigerated.
Tips
- Room Temperature Magic: Always let your cream cheese soften naturally at room temperature. This ensures a smooth, lump-free mixture that blends perfectly.
- Whipping Cream Technique: When whipping cream, use a chilled bowl and beaters for the most stable, fluffy peaks. Stop beating as soon as stiff peaks form to avoid turning it into butter.
- Folding Finesse: When combining whipped cream with the lemon mixture, use a gentle folding motion to preserve the airy texture. Over-mixing can deflate your filling.
- Chill Time Matters: For the best texture and flavor, allow the pie to set in the refrigerator for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ight.
- Garnish with Flair: Fresh lemon slices not only look beautiful but add an extra burst of citrus flavor. A light dusting of powdered sugar can elevate the presentation.
- Make Ahead Friendly: This pie can be prepared up to 2 days in advance, making it perfect for entertaining or meal prep.
